Output 2ef224f9d589f63aad0e90a80bf0f97562eceb1f069bf70a8c77735d6ffbcd81:0

value
83884979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f85bfc0907b8f83c190410f8a08c14d13194997 OP_EQUAL
address
MSpSLBfkYLExM32Xj72BCVJgJ5fAkTmrj1
transaction
2ef224f9d589f63aad0e90a80bf0f97562eceb1f069bf70a8c77735d6ffbcd81
spent
true